December 16 - Gold Variety In The Trophy Room

The Rainbow Records import label announced the release of "Vegas variety 4" on December 31, 2010. It contains the complete performance of August 12, 1973 midnight show at the Las Vegas Hilton Hotel, Nevada. 


The producers did not remaster the show from the first Import CD release of this concert (Crying Time In Vegas - originally released in 1994). They got a new source with noticeably better sound compared to the release from sixteen years ago.

Trophy Room Is Getting A New Look 


The entrance room inside the trophy building at the Graceland mansion is getting a new look. The room now features an interactive timeline celebrating 1956, the year Elvis Presley catapulted from anonymity to superstardom. 
The new display will be unveiled on January 8, 2011 during the Elvis Presley Birthday Celebration. Remarkably, 55 years ago, Elvis enjoyed his first RCA single and national hit, "Heartbreak Hotel," his first album, "Elvis Presley," his first movie, "Love Me Tender," and his first television appearances on The Dorsey Brothers' "Stage Show," "The Milton Berle Show," "The Steve Allen Show" and "Ed Sullivan." 


The new timeline highlights each of these achievements through exclusive photos, video clips, and other memorabilia! Elvis’ trophy building also houses an amazing collection of his gold and platinum records, as well as items from his movies, his charitable endeavors and more.
